  • Patent number: 7934680
    Abstract: An apparatus and method for blending fluids and applying the blended fluid to a surface of an aircraft during deicing and anti-icing operations having a first tank, second tank, blend tank, pumps, conduits, heaters, controllers, and a delivery device. In operation, a controller compares the composition of the blended fluid in the blend tank to the composition of a target fluid that is determined by current ambient temperature of the environment, and advances first and second fluids from the first and second tanks, respectively, into the blend tank to achieve and maintain the target fluid composition in the blend tank.

  • Publication number: 20100161255
    Abstract: An acoustic sensor acquires acoustic data corresponding to a rotating component of a machine during operation of the machine. The acoustic sensor can be configured to enhance acoustic signals in a range of frequencies corresponding to at least one evaluated condition of the rotating component and/or enhance the acoustic signals received from a directional area narrowly focused on the rotating component. The rotating component is evaluated using the acoustic data acquired by the acoustic sensor. In an embodiment, the machine can be a vehicle traveling past a parabolic microphone. In a more specific embodiment, the vehicle is a rail vehicle and the rotating component is a railroad wheel bearing.

  • Publication number: 20090129926
    Abstract: A mass pod turbine device includes a rotating element configured to rotate about a shaft axis. A plurality of mass pods restrained about the periphery of the rotating element. The mass pods are restrained to the rotating element, but may be displaced relative to the center of rotation. During a rotational cycle of the rotating element, the mass center of each mass pod may be dynamically displaced relative to the center of rotation. The mass pods then generating a mass imbalance about the rotational axis and causing the device to rotate about the shaft axis. The system also provides a useful variable inertia member for the storing of the kinetic energy of a rotating assembly.

  • Patent number: 7260951
    Abstract: A pressure equalization system staffs a compressor while maintaining the condenser at a high pressure, including a valve and a bleed port. The compressor inlet receives a fluid at a first pressure. The compressor outlet discharges the fluid at a second pressure, and is operable to compress the fluid from the first pressure to the second pressure. The valve, proximate to and in fluid communication with the compressor outlet, is movable to an open position during compressor operation to permit the fluid at the second pressure to flow through the valve and is movable to a closed position when the compressor stops operating to prevent backflow of the fluid at the second pressure through the valve toward the compressor inlet. The bleed port, upstream of the valve and in fluid communication with the compressor inlet, equalizes the pressure of the fluid contained in the compressor when compressor operation stops.

  • Patent number: 7136017
    Abstract: A system and method improves linearly-polarized microstrip patch antenna performance and fabrication through the incorporation of a pin fin ground plane and an integral antenna feed assembly. In one embodiment, a patch antenna system includes an antenna area with a patch antenna that provides radio communications. A heat dissipation member is coupled to the antenna area and includes a plurality of pins that provide for both the dissipation of heat from the antenna area and a ground plane for the antenna area. An antenna feed line is further coupled with the antenna patch for providing an electrical connection from the antenna patch to other electronic circuitries, such as a wireless device that may be mechanically coupled to the heat dissipation member. Heat generated during the operation of the wireless device is directed to ambient air by way of the heat dissipation member.

  • Patent number: 6863815
    Abstract: A method for treating nitrate-contaminated water comprising treating said water with hydrogen-oxidizing denitrifying bacteria in the presence of hydrogen. The apparatus for use in this method preferably comprises: (a) a pure culture of autotrophic, hydrogen-oxidizing denitrifying bacteria; (b) a hydrogen generator; (c) a flow-through bioreactor; and (d) a filtration unit.

  • Patent number: 6318186
    Abstract: A system for initializing parameters of a transmitter connected to a Coriolis flowmeter. This invention applies initial drive signals to a drive circuit which causes a flow tube to vibrate. The type of the flow tube is then determined from signals received from pick-off sensors associated with the flow tube. Parameters for generation of said drive signals are then set based upon the type of said flow tube.

  • Patent number: 5940044
    Abstract: A 45 degree polarization diversity antenna having improved beamwidth characteristics. The antenna includes a plurality of dipole sub-arrays each sub-array comprising four dipole elements arranged in a diamond shape. Two dipole elements in each sub-array are arranged at an angle of approximately plus 45 degrees from the earth's surface to form a plus 45 degree polarized dipole element array and the other two dipole elements are arranged at an angle of minus 45 degrees from the earth's surface to form a minus 45 degree polarized dipole element array. The dipole elements are arranged such that the phase centers of one plus 45 degree dipole element and one minus 45 degree element line up along a first substantially vertical line and the phase centers of the remaining plus 45 degree and minus 45 degree dipole element line up along a second substantially vertical line.

  • Patent number: 5467795
    Abstract: A method of tying over an individual customer service connection from a live outer gas main to an inner gas main inserted within the liver outer gas main comprises defining a generally annular region within the space between the inner and outer mains. The region is upstream from the customer service connection between the customer service connection and the source of gas for the outer main. The sidewall of the outer main is opened intermediate the ends of the region, and an amount of a high-density liquid foaming composition sufficient to fill the region is introduced into the opening. The foaming composition is permitted to foam and harden to a plug in the region. Before the foaming composition is permitted to foam and harden, a first end of a first conduit is inserted into the opening, and pushed into the space so that the first end lies upstream from the region.
